About the name Renuka

Renuka derives from Sanskrit and means "small atom" or "particle," composed of the prefix "anu" (atom) with the feminine suffix "-ka." The name is primarily used in Hindu and Indian cultures, with notable historical significance as the mother of Parashurama, a major avatar in Hindu mythology.
